von Infragistics - Produkttyp: Komponente / JavaBean / Java Class
JSuite von Infragistics
URLs: jsuite, infragistics
Fügen Sie Raster-, Planungs-, Grafik-, Explorer-, Gantt-Diagramm-, Baum-, UI-, Bearbeitungs- und serverseitige Klassendiagrammfunktionen Ihren Java-Anwendungen und Browser-basierten Applets hinzu. JSuite (AWT, JFC und JavaBeans) bietet 54 fortgeschrittene Benutzeroberflächenkomponenten, die zu 100% JavaBeans sind und jede Version des Java Developer Kit (JDK) unterstützen. Fortgeschrittene Datenanbindung ist ebenfalls für XML, JDBC, URL, Datei und Sockets integriert.
JSuite bietet fortgeschrittene Benutzeroberflächenkomponenten für Browser-Unterstützung auf unterer Ebene. Die Suite wird als AWT 1.0 oder JavaBeans 1.1 implementiert und enthält PowerChart-, Kalender-, Tagesansicht- und DataTableJ-Rasterkomponenten, sowie Registerkarten-, Baum- und eine Vielzahl an Anzeige- und Eingabekomponenten. Enthält fortgeschrittene n-tier-Datenmodelle für XML, JDBC, Sockets und Dateien.
Diese komplette Komponentensammlung erweitert sowohl Browser-basierte Applets als auch eigenständige Java-Anwendungen. Die JSuite enthält hundertprozentige, reine Java-Komponenten, die jede Version des JDK unterstützen.
Empfohlen für Browser-basierte Applets und Java-Anwendungen, die keine Abhängigkeit außerhalb des JDK benötigen. Enthält Klasse-Dateien und JARs für jede Komponente sowie ein einzelnes "PVAll.Jar" mit der gesamten JSuite in einem einzigen Paket.
JSuite enthält:
Fortgeschrittene n-tier-Datenmodelle – JSuite-Komponenten können an jede Datenquelle mit wenig Code angebunden werden. Datenmodelle von Infragistics verfügen über eine n-tier-Architektur, die nahtlos Streaming-Daten über Sockets mit Frontend-Anwendungen verbindet. Zu den Datenmodellen gehören XML, JDBC, URL, Datei, Sockets & IDE-spezifische Modelle.
Kalenderfunktionalität – JSuite enthält eine Vielzahl an Planungs- und PIM-Komponenten (einschließlich Calender, DavView und Date Edit mit Dropdown-Kalender).
PowerChart – PowerChart nutzt eine fortgeschrittene 2D- und 3D-Render-Engine, um auf schnelle Weise aufsehenerregende Diagramme als interaktive Bean oder als JPG für die Einrichtung von Thin Clients bereitzustellen. Darstellung von Daten von jeder Quelle, die Infragistics fortgeschrittene n-tier-Datenmodelle für XML, JDBC, Sockets und Dateien verwendet.
DataTableJ – Die marktführende Rasterkomponente für Java-Entwickler. DataTableJ nutzt Infragistics-Datenmodelle für eine schnelle Datenbankanbindung und enthält Features wie z. B. Sortieren, Suchen und Bildunterstützung.
Bearbeitungs- und Anzeigekomponenten – Im Herzen der JSuite stecken die Anzeige- und Bearbeitungskomponenten einschließlich Währung, Datum, Maske, numerische Eingaben, Zeit, Kombinationsfeld, pvchoice, Schaltflächen und Registerkarten.
TreeViewJ – Erstellt farbenfrohe, funktionsreiche hierarchische Ansichten für Website-Navigation und Java-Anwendungen. TreeViewJ ist vollkommen anpassbar und enthält Features für Hintergrundfarben, Knotenbilder und Mehrfachauswahl.
JSuite 7.x enthält:
Neuer Satz an Diagrammkomponenten für sowohl clientseitige als auch serverseitige Diagramme. Da beide eine gemeinsame Diagramm-Engine aufweisen, sind alle APIs und Objektmodelle für beide Umgebungen identisch. D. h. dass häufig einfach nur Code von einer clientseitigen Anwendung kopiert und in der serverseitigen Version der gleichen Anwendung abgelegt (oder umgekehrt) werden kann. Umfassende clientseitige APIs verleihen dem Server-basierten Diagramm das gleiche vielseitige Design, Benutzerfreundlichkeit und Interaktion wie bei der Client-basierten Komponente. Erwecken Sie Ihre Anwendungen mit umfangreichen Diagramm-Möglichkeiten zu Leben.
Neu in der Version 6.1:
JSuite enthält nun PowerChart Server Edition
Quellencode
Mit Java 1.4.1 kompatibel
Mit Borland JBuilder 7 kompatibel
BEA WebLogic Workshop 7.0
JSuite 6.1 enthält nun PowerChart Server Edition: PowerChart – die umfassendste und vielseitigste Diagrammerstellungskomponente für Java – nutzt eine fortgeschrittene 2D- und 3D-Render-Engine, um jede Anwendung auf schnelle Weise mit unglaublichen Diagrammen und Visualisierungen von Daten zu versehen. Sie können Daten von jeder Quelle auf schnelle Weise mit Infragistics Datenmodellen rendern. Nutzen Sie das volle Potenzial von Bild-Mapping – sowohl bei serverseitigen als auch bei clientseitigen Bild-Maps. Alle wichtigen Diagrammtypen sind während der Laufzeit voll interaktiv mit integrierter Symbolleiste und Legendenkomponenten sowie kompletter Kontrolle über Schriftart, Farbe und Bezeichnerformaten. Die serverseitige Diagrammfunktionalität kann das Bild für den Client im JPEG-Format rendern. Verfügt über Unterstützung für JPVWAP. PowerChart Server Edition kann Ihre datengesteuerten und anpassbaren Diagramme in das WBMP-Format exportieren. Sie können nun diese für den Geschäftsbetrieb wichtigen Bilder Ihren Endbenutzern zur Verfügung stellen, während sie unterwegs sind. Alles, was sie dafür brauchen, ist ein WAP-fähiges Gerät, das WML und WBMP unterstützt. Durch das Erstellen serverbasierter Anwendungen und ihren Einsatz in einem WAP-Gateway können PowerCharts ganz einfach von Mobiltelefonen abgefragt und angezeigt werden. Sie können die gleiche Programmierlogik für das Erstellen von WBMP-Diagrammen verwenden wie auch bei Client-basierten Diagrammen in Java-Anwendungen und -Applets sowie Server-basierten, Browser-unabhängigen Diagrammen im JPG-Format.
Neu in der Version 6.0:
JSuite verfügt nun über JFCSuite-Funktionalität
Mit Java 1.4 kompatibel
JSuite enthält jetzt Swing- und AWT-Klassen
PowerChart nur clientseitig. S. PowerChart Server Edition für Server-Funktionalität.
JSuite enthält 4 Sätze Komponentenbibliotheken, die sich in folgenden Paketen befinden:
pv.awt – kann mit jeder Java VM ab jdk1.1 verwendet werden (Basisklasse ist Component oder Container)
pv.awt10 – kann mit jeder Java VM ab jdk1.0.4 verwendet werden (Basisklasse ist Canvas oder Panel)
pv.jfcx – für Swing konzipiert und kann mit jeder Java VM ab jdk1.1.8 verwendet werden (Basisklasse ist javax.swing.JComponent)
pv.jfc – für "alte" Swing-Bibliotheken (wie z. B. swingall.jar) konzipiert und kann mit jeder Java VM ab jdk1.1.4 verwendet werden (Basisklasse ist com.sun.java.swing.JComponent)
Neue Komponenten
pv.jfcx.JPVScrollBar/pv.awt.PVScrollBar – Neue Klasse für das Implementieren des Verhaltens von Laufleisten. Es verfügt über eine große Vielzahl an Eigenschaften und Methoden, mit denen Sie die Darstellung und das Verhalten anpassen können.
pv.jfcx.JPVGantt – Neu konzipierte Klasse zur Darstellung hierarchischer Daten. Sie enthält zwei wichtige UI-Komponenten. Die Hierarchiestruktur befindet sich auf der linken Seite, und die Daten, die zu den Knoten gehören, werden durch horizontale Rechtecke auf der rechten Seite dargestellt.
pv.jfcx.JPVWeek/pv.awt.PVWeek – Neu konzipierte Klasse zum Anzeigen und Bearbeiten von Terminen für mehrere Tage. Sie enthält ein Array von PvDay-Komponenten, Datumsauswahl und Laufleisten.
pv.util.PVBar – Neue Klasse. Sie speichert mehrere Mitgliedsvariablen und zeichnet ein Rechteck mit besonderen Farben, Rändern, Texten, Bildern, usw. Sie wird
von JPVGantt. pv.util.PVModel verwendet.
Neue Serverkomponenten
ACL
Mit der Access Control List-Komponente werden Benutzern eines Systems verschiedene Rollen zugeteilt, wobei jede Rolle aus einem Satz von einem oder mehreren Attributen besteht. Ein Client kann die ACL-Komponente nutzen, indem er den Benutzernamen und die entsprechende Rolle findet und vor der Verwendung irgendeiner Funktionalität überprüft, ob der Client den entsprechenden Berechtigungsgrad aufweist. Ein Client kann zudem überprüfen, ob eine Rolle über die erforderlichen Attribute verfügt.
Die ACL besteht aus 3 Teilen: Attribute, Rollen, Benutzer
Attribute sind die Funktionen in einem System, in dem Benutzer eine Rolle haben. Beispiel: Ein Benutzer kann die Möglichkeit zum Löschen haben (ID 7).
Rollen werden durch ein oder mehrere Attribute spezifiziert. Beispiel: Ein Administrator, dessen Attribut-IDs 7,6 und 2 sind.
Benutzer sind all die Personen/anderen Systeme, die eine Rollen-ID in einem System haben.
ConnectionPool
Die Connection Pooling-Komponente verwaltet eine festgelegte Gruppe von Verbindungen beim Start.
Wann immer ein Client eine Verbindung anfordert und eine Verbindung verfügbar ist, wird die Verbindung zurückgegeben. Wenn eine Verbindung nicht verfügbar und die Höchstzahl an Verbindungen bereits erreicht ist, versucht es die Komponente weiter, bis das festgelegte Timeout erreicht ist. Wenn nicht die Höchstzahl an Verbindungen erreicht ist, wird eine neue Verbindung erstellt, der Gruppe hinzugefügt und zurückgegeben. Der Hauptvorteil bei der Nutzung dieses Connection Pools besteht darin, dass ein Client nicht explizit jeden zeitabhängigen Code schreiben muss, um zu warten, bis eine Verbindung verfügbar ist. An Stelle davon legt ein Client den Zeitraum fest, den ein Client warten muss, bis der Pool eine Verbindung zurückgibt. Sobald die Verbindung verfügbar ist, gibt der Pool die Verbindung zurück, oder wenn das eingestellte Timeout abgelaufen ist, gibt er eine Ausnahme aus.
Passwort
Die Password-Komponente implementiert einen Authentifizierungsmechanismus, um die Benutzer-ID und das Kennwort gemäß einem Directory Server oder einer Datenbank zu validieren. Sie ermöglicht das Hinzufügen neuer oder das Verwalten vorhandener Benutzerprofile. Zu den Features zählen:
Kennwort-Authentifizierung bei Directory Servern einschließlich Active Directory Server und Netscape (iPlanet) Directory Server
Kennwort-Authentifizierung bei Datenbank; Verschlüsselungsmechanismus ist implementiert
Kennwortänderung beim Directory Server
Kennwortänderung bei Datenbank
Hinzufügen neuer Einträge (Benutzer-ID & Kennwort) zum Directory Server
Löschen autorisierter Einträge beim Directory Server
Modifizieren der Attribute von beim Directory Server authentifizierten Einträgen
Aktuelle Komponenten wurden ebenfalls erweitert.
Neu in der Version 5.0:
Neues PowerChart. Eine brandneue Version von PowerChart ist in dieser Version von JSuite enthalten. PowerChart ist eine umfassende und vielseitige Diagrammlösung für Java und nutzt eine fortgeschrittene 2D- und 3D-Render-Engine, um jede Anwendung auf schnelle Weise mit unglaublichen Diagrammen zu versehen. Sie können Daten von jeder Quelle auf einfache Weise mit Infragistics-Datenmodellen rendern. Die in PowerChart integrierten interaktiven Features ermöglichen Endbenutzern, Datenpunkte während der Laufzeit zu drehen, zoomen oder modifizieren; unsere exklusive ActiveImage-Technologie ermöglicht Ihnen, die großen Möglichkeiten und das volle Potenzial von Bild-Mapping auf dem Client oder Ihrem Server zu nutzen.
Neuer DataExplorerJ bietet eine vertraute Oberfläche und das Browsen durch hierarchische Daten.
Neuer CalculatorJ – Die grafische Rechnerkomponente kann eigenständig oder als Drowdown-Anzeige in einer Zelle in unserem Raster, als numerische oder als Währungskomponente eingesetzt werden. Zu den fortgeschrittenen Features zählt eine vollanpassbare Benutzeroberfläche, die maximale Flexibilität bietet. Schaltflächen können benutzerdefinierte Bilder oder Text anzeigen und auf Maus- oder Tastaturereignisse reagieren. Allgemeine Funktionen können durch marktspezifische Berechnungen oder Aufgaben ersetzt werden.
Neue Applet Wrappers - Die JSuite Komponenten sind mit Wrapper-Dateien ausgestattet, so dass die Komponenten bequem verwendet werden können. Unsere JSuite-Komponenten können nun in einer Webseite eingesetzt werden, ohne eine einzige Zeile Java-Code schreiben zu müssen. Die Wrapper ermöglichen Ihnen die Modifikation der Darstellung und/oder Daten, die mit jeder Komponente assoziiert sind, die JavaScript oder VBScript verwenden.
Fügen Sie Raster-, Planungs-, Grafik-, Explorer-, Gantt-Diagramm-, Baum-, UI-, Bearbeitungs- und serverseitige Klassendiagrammfunktionen Ihren Java-Anwendungen und Browser-basierten Applets hinzu.
Preisgestaltung: JSuite V7.2 Gold-Lizenz für 1 Entwickler (enthält Quellencode)
Evaluierungsversionen und Downloads: Lesen Sie die Broschüre zu JSuite - Erfordert Acrobat Reader, Sehen Sie sich die Vorteilsmatrix zur JSuite an., Downloaden Sie die Demo-Version von JSuite V7.0 auf Ihren Computer – Zeigt Nag Screens an.
Einrichtungsbetriebssystem: Windows XP, Windows ME, Windows 2000, Windows 98, Windows NT 4.0, Windows 95, UNIX System V Release 4, Sun Solaris 9, Sun Solaris 8, Sun Solaris 7, Linux Kernel V2.4.x, RedHat Linux 7.x, SUSE Linux 8.x
Produktarchitektur: 32Bit
Produkttyp: Komponente
Komponententyp: JavaBean, Java Class
Allgemein: Internet-erweitert
Anwendungsserver: Oracle WebLogic Server 7.0 (formerly BEA)
Kompatibele Container: Microsoft Internet Explorer 6.0, Microsoft Internet Explorer 5.5, Microsoft Internet Explorer 5.0, Microsoft Internet Explorer 4.0, Microsoft Internet Explorer 3.0, IntraBuilder 1.5, JBuilder 8, JBuilder 7, JBuilder 6, JBuilder 5, JBuilder 4, IBM VisualAge for Java 4, IBM VisualAge for Java 3, Sybase PowerJ Pro 3.0, Sybase PowerJ Pro 2.0, Oracle 9i JDeveloper, Oracle JDeveloper 3.0, Visual Café 4.0, NetBeans IDE 3.x, Sun Java Workshop, Sun Forte V2.0 for Java, Sun ONE Studio 5 (Formerly FORTE Compiler Collection), WebLogic Workshop
Produktklasse: Benutzeroberflächenkomponenten
Schlüsselwörter: datenraster, datentabelle, datenraster steuerelemente, datentabellen steuerelemente, datenrastern, datentabellen, datagrid, data grid, data table, net gridview, net datagrid, data grid, grid control, net datatable, c# gridview, c# datagrid
Artikelnummern: PC-511195-102289 511195-102289
Hersteller Art-Nr. 77729G
Hersteller
Primärkategorie
Zugehörige Produkte
Zugehörige Kategorien
ComponentSource bietet einen einzigartigen, globalen Service an, der weltweit von über 1.000.000 Entwicklern benutzt wird.